POINT: UB-25 (URINARY BLADDER-25)  

English: Large Intestine Shu
Also Known As: Large Intestine's Hollow
  • 1.5 cun lateral to the lower border of the fourth lumbar vertebra.
    Locate at the visible highest point of the paraspinal muscles.
  • 1.5 cun lateral to DU-3 Yaoyangguan. at the level of the lower border of the spinous process of the fourth lumbar vertebra.
  • Straight insertion for most indications 1 to 2 cun. Sensation: distention and soreness in the lower back.
  • Slanted insertion slightly away from the spine, 2 to 3 cun, for sciatica. Sensation: electric, numb sensation possibly extending to the leg.
  • Transverse insertion, joined to UB-27 Xiaochangshu, for arthritis of the sacroiliac joint. Sensation: distention and soreness, possibly reaching the sacroiliac joint.
  • Puncture perpendicularly 0.8 to 1.2 cun.
  • Moxibustion is applicable.
  • Back-Shu point for the Large Intestine
  • Regulates and moistens the Intestines
  • Regulates the Intestines and Stomach
  • Transforms Stagnation
  • Alleviates pain
  • Resolves Damp-Heat (especially of the Large Intestine)
  • Warms Cold
  • Dries Dampness (especially of the Large Intestine)
  • Strengthens the lower back, legs and knees
  • Removes obstructions from the channel
  • Relieves fullness and swelling
